Frequently Asked Questions About Insurance in Swannanoa

How does living in the Swannanoa Gap affect my homeowners insurance rates and coverage needs?

Swannanoa's location in the Swannanoa Gap, a wind tunnel between mountain ranges, can lead to higher wind-related risks, potentially increasing homeowners insurance premiums. It's crucial to ensure your policy includes adequate windstorm coverage and consider additional endorsements for wind-driven rain damage, which is common in this area. Regularly maintaining trees and securing outdoor items can help mitigate risks and possibly lower costs.

Are there specific auto insurance considerations for driving on rural mountain roads around Swannanoa, NC?

Yes, navigating narrow, winding mountain roads like those around Swannanoa increases risks of collisions with wildlife, run-offs, and weather-related accidents, which may affect premiums. Comprehensive and collision coverage are highly recommended to protect against deer strikes and single-vehicle incidents. Additionally, ensuring your policy includes sufficient uninsured/underinsured motorist coverage is wise, as rural areas can have higher rates of uninsured drivers.

What flood insurance options are available for properties near the Swannanoa River or in low-lying areas of Swannanoa?

Standard homeowners policies in Swannanoa do not cover flood damage, so properties near the Swannanoa River or in flood-prone zones should purchase separate flood insurance through the National Flood Insurance Program (NFIP). Given Buncombe County's history of flash flooding, especially after heavy rains, assessing your property's flood risk via FEMA maps is essential. Private flood insurance may also be an option for broader coverage or properties outside high-risk zones.

How can local businesses in Swannanoa, such as farms or craft studios, tailor their insurance coverage?

Businesses in Swannanoa, including small farms, artisan studios, and agritourism ventures, should consider specialized policies like farm insurance or business owner's policies (BOPs) that bundle property, liability, and business interruption coverage. Given the area's seasonal tourism and weather risks, coverage for equipment, livestock, or inventory damage from storms is important. Liability insurance is also key for businesses hosting visitors, such as u-pick farms or craft workshops.

Does Swannanoa's proximity to Asheville impact health insurance options and network availability for residents?

Yes, Swannanoa's close proximity to Asheville provides access to larger healthcare networks and specialists, which can influence health insurance plan choices. Residents should verify that local providers in Buncombe County, including Mission Health systems, are in-network when selecting plans. For those frequently traveling to Asheville for care, considering plans with broader regional networks and lower out-of-pocket costs for specialist visits is beneficial.
